Who is the PRS Members’ Fund?

We are a charitable organisation dedicated to supporting the welfare needs of PRS for Music members. We are PRS for Music’s charity and access to support from the Fund is a benefit of PRS membership.

What does the PRS Members’ Fund do?

We support the financial and wellbeing needs of eligible PRS for Music members. Because we understand that each person’s circumstances are different, every application is considered on a case by case basis.

Who can apply for support?

You are eligible to apply for support if you have been a PRS for Music member for seven years, or if you have earned at least £500 in PRS royalties — whichever comes first.

What can the Fund help with?

We will consider a wide range of requests relating to welfare, financial need and wellbeing. We review every application on a case-by-case basis, because no two situations are the same.

What does the Fund not support?

We do not support career development costs, music projects or activity intended to further a member’s career. This type of support may fall under the work of our sister charity, the PRS Foundation.

We do not usually support education and training costs.

How do I apply?

There are a few ways you can apply for support:

  • You can apply online by following the application link on our website.
  • If you find online forms difficult, we can complete the form with you over the phone. Please make sure you have all the information you need ready for the call.
  • If you prefer, we can provide a paper application form on request. This can be sent to you by email or post.

What information will I need to provide?

  • 2 x  months bank statements
  • A medical report no older than 3 months

You will also need to provide details about your circumstances, your financial situation and the support you are asking for. We may also ask for additional supporting documents so that we can fully understand your situation.

What happens after I apply?

Once we receive your application, we will review the information provided and may contact you if we need anything further. Your application will then be considered in line with the Fund’s criteria and the support available.

How long does the application process take?

Timescales can vary depending on the nature of the request and the information provided.  We aim to complete applications within ten workings days but we will try to keep you updated throughout the process.

Will my application be confidential?

Yes. Applications are handled sensitively and confidentially. Information is only used to assess your request and provide appropriate support.

Can I apply more than once?

You may be able to apply again if your circumstances change or if you need further support. Each application is reviewed individually and in line with the Fund’s criteria.
